Poison Oak Removal in Ventura County, CA
Poison oak removal services focus on safely eliminating this common and potentially irritating plant from residential properties. These services typically cover projects such as clearing poison oak from yards, gardens, fencing areas, and other outdoor spaces where the plant may be growing. Property owners often seek this service to reduce health risks associated with contact, especially if children or pets frequent the area, or to improve the overall appearance and safety of outdoor environments.
Before requesting poison oak removal,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the infestation, the methods used for removal, and any necessary follow-up treatments to prevent regrowth. Clarifying whether the service includes disposal of removed plants and whether any protective measures are recommended during the process can help ensure the project meets safety and aesthetic expectations. Proper removal is essential to prevent the plant from spreading and to minimize the risk of skin irritation for anyone on the property.
